Concrete Slab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water stain on concrete slab Yes No DIY water removal and drying may be enough for small stains.
Large water stain on concrete slab No Yes Large water stains need professional equipment and expertise to prevent further damage.
Water damage from burst pipe No Yes Water damage from burst pipes need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and health risks.
Musty odors and mold growth No Yes Mold and mildew growth need professional remediation to prevent health risks and further damage.
Warped or cracked concrete No Yes Warped or cracked concrete needs professional repair to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Concrete Slab Water Extraction Cost in Lutherville, MD

The cost of Concrete Slab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Lutherville, MD. These are estimates, not guarantees. Our team will provide a customized estimate based on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Mold and mildew remediation $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and severity of mold growth
Warped or cracked concrete repair $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area and complexity of repair
Concrete slab replacement $5,000 – $20,000 Size of affected area and complexity of replacement
Final inspection and restoration $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and complexity of restoration

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and free estimates are available. Our team will provide a customized estimate based on your specific situation.
